| +import os
|
| +import shelve
|
| +import threading
|
| +
|
| +
|
| +class PerfDataEntry(object):
|
| + def __init__(self):
|
| + self.avg = 0.0
|
| + self.count = 0
|
| +
|
| + def AddResult(self, result):
|
| + kLearnRateLimiter = 99 # Greater value means slower learning.
|
| + # We use an approximation of the average of the last 100 results here:
|
| + # The existing average is weighted with kLearnRateLimiter (or less
|
| + # if there are fewer data points).
|
| + effective_count = min(self.count, kLearnRateLimiter)
|
| + self.avg = self.avg * effective_count + result
|
| + self.count = effective_count + 1
|
| + self.avg /= self.count
|
| +
|
| +
|
| +class PerfDataStore(object):
|
| + def __init__(self, datadir, arch, mode):
|
| + filename = os.path.join(datadir, "%s.%s.perfdata" % (arch, mode))
|
| + self.database = shelve.open(filename, protocol=2)
|
| + self.closed = False
|
| + self.lock = threading.Lock()
|
| +
|
| + def __del__(self):
|
| + self.close()
|
| +
|
| + def close(self):
|
| + if self.closed: return
|
| + self.database.close()
|
| + self.closed = True
|
| +
|
| + def GetKey(self, test):
|
| + """Computes the key used to access data for the given testcase."""
|
| + flags = "".join(test.flags)
|
| + return str("%s.%s.%s" % (test.suitename(), test.path, flags))
|
| +
|
| + def FetchPerfData(self, test):
|
| + """Returns the observed duration for |test| as read from the store."""
|
| + key = self.GetKey(test)
|
| + if key in self.database:
|
| + return self.database[key].avg
|
| + return None
|
| +
|
| + def UpdatePerfData(self, test):
|
| + """Updates the persisted value in the store with test.duration."""
|
| + testkey = self.GetKey(test)
|
| + self.RawUpdatePerfData(testkey, test.duration)
|
| +
|
| + def RawUpdatePerfData(self, testkey, duration):
|
| + with self.lock:
|
| + if testkey in self.database:
|
| + entry = self.database[testkey]
|
| + else:
|
| + entry = PerfDataEntry()
|
| + entry.AddResult(duration)
|
| + self.database[testkey] = entry
|
| +
|
| +
|
| +class PerfDataManager(object):
|
| + def __init__(self, datadir):
|
| + self.datadir = os.path.abspath(datadir)
|
| + if not os.path.exists(self.datadir):
|
| + os.makedirs(self.datadir)
|
| + self.stores = {} # Keyed by arch, then mode.
|
| + self.closed = False
|
| + self.lock = threading.Lock()
|
| +
|
| + def __del__(self):
|
| + self.close()
|
| +
|
| + def close(self):
|
| + if self.closed: return
|
| + for arch in self.stores:
|
| + modes = self.stores[arch]
|
| + for mode in modes:
|
| + store = modes[mode]
|
| + store.close()
|
| + self.closed = True
|
| +
|
| + def GetStore(self, arch, mode):
|
| + with self.lock:
|
| + if not arch in self.stores:
|
| + self.stores[arch] = {}
|
| + modes = self.stores[arch]
|
| + if not mode in modes:
|
| + modes[mode] = PerfDataStore(self.datadir, arch, mode)
|
| + return modes[mode]
